Dimethyldioctylammonium bromide
Dimethyldioctylammonium bromide is an organic compound containing ammonium and bromide ions. It is commonly used in the production of detergents, emulsifiers and surfactants for various industrial applications. Dimethyldioctylammonium bromide is highly surface active and reduces the surface tension of aqueous solutions, so it can be used to clean and wet surfaces. In addition, it can also be used as an intermediate in the synthesis of other quaternary ammonium compounds.
